Rhode Island's New England Institute of Technology is a private, non-profit technical university that was a pioneer in technical professional education in Southeastern New England. The goal at New England Tech is to provide each student with a solid balance of scientific aptitudes and hands-on instruction. Today, NEIT offers over 50 programmes, including bachelor's, associate's, and master's degree programmes. Business, science and technology, management, cyber security, health science, and other major fields are available. The academic curriculum is particularly career-focused, with students receiving hands-on experience.

Cost of attendance

The average annual cost of attendance for Undergraduate Programs is 2,271,255 INR / Year, and the cost of attendance for Post Graduate Programs is roughly 1,484,511 INR / Year for overseas students. The amount may vary depending on the course chosen, the type of lodging, and the candidate's personal spending habits.

Accommodation

NEIT provides on-campus housing through a four-story facility with 415 rooms on the East Greenwich campus, which includes typical single and double occupancy rooms as well as semi-suite accommodations. On-campus accommodation costs between 9,000 and 11,700 USD per month. Off-campus accommodation costs roughly 1000 to 1500 USD per month on average.

Acceptance rate

The total number of students registered at the university is approximately 2,516. Admissions at New England Institute of Technology are regarded somewhat selective, with a 64 percent acceptance rate.

Campus

The main campus of NEIT is in East Greenwich, Rhode Island, and the other two campuses are in nearby Warwick and Rhode Island, respectively. There is a 265,000 square foot space with cutting-edge labs for filming and editing videos, as well as numerous architecture and design labs, criminal justice labs, information technology labs, and online and video game design labs. There are student centres, a fitness centre, an Esports Center, a housing hall, a recreation field, and basketball and soccer courts. At NEIT, there are about 25 student clubs and organisations. Accredition

New England Institute of Technology is certified by the New England Commission of Higher Education.

Jobs and Placement

The NEIT Career Services Office assists students in obtaining work possibilities in the United States by improving their job-seeking skills, leadership and management abilities, resume writing, locating the best chances, and acing a job interview. Every year, over 200 companies come to campus to recruit. Amgen, Apple, CVS Health, FAA, FBI, General Dynamics/Electric Boat, Hasbro, IGT, Lockheed Martin, U.S. Department of State, and Virgin Pulse are among the companies involved. The average salary at New England Tech is $55148.
